Because consumers can not physically touch or inspect the cot before acquiring, they must rely on item descriptions, specifications, and images. Keeping a few important requirements in mind ensures the chosen cot is safe, practical, and durable.
Safety is non-negotiable. When searching cots online, moms and dads need to look for safety accreditations that comply with nationwide or worldwide requirements (such as ASTM in the United States, EN in Europe, or AS/NZS in Australia).
Before adding a cot to the virtual cart, determining the nursery space is essential. Purchasers should likewise account for swing doors, windows, and heating vents.

Lots of online cots are offered without a mattress. If purchasing individually, parents need to ensure the bed mattress fits snugly within the cot frame. There need to disappear than a two-finger gap between the mattress edge and the cot sides to prevent entrapment threats.

Constantly search for compliance with acknowledged safety standards in your region (e.g., ASTM, EN). Examine item descriptions for information on non-toxic paints, fixed-side rails (drop-side cots are frequently banned or limited due to security threats), and appropriate slat spacing. Reading customer evaluations can also highlight any security issues discovered by other buyers.
While buying second-hand through peer-to-peer markets is economical, it needs severe caution. Older cots may not satisfy present safety requirements, might have missing out on hardware, or could have structural damage. If purchasing used, always validate the production date, check for recalls, and ensure all parts are undamaged.
A standard cot is generally smaller and created for children up to roughly two years of age. A cot bed is larger and designed to transform into a toddler bed by removing the side rails, enabling the kid to utilize it up until they are around four or 5 years old.
